Madagascar. Was the former French officer unjustly sent to prison in 2021 abandoned by the Quai d’Orsay?

Will Philippe Francois’ nightmare finally end on August 26? On that day, the court of cassation in Antananarivo (Madagascar) must make a decision on his case, which is as complex as it is sensitive. This brilliant Saint-Syrian, transformed into a privateer after twenty-five years of good and faithful service in the marines (he holds the Cross of Military Valor and the War Cross of Foreign Theaters), was transferred to Madagascar in 2020. There he met Franco-Malagasy Paul Maillot, like him from Saint-Cyr, but in a previous capacity. The two men team up in a gold mining project. A sector that is almost monopolized by the entourage of President Andriy Rajoelina.

Another problem. Paul Mailo has political ambitions that are opposed by an autocratic and self-willed paranoid force. Noticing that his business is not progressing, Philippe François chooses to return permanently to France to resume his former position in logistics.
